Weather condition Considerations
When intending a commercial paint job, weather condition factors to consider are crucial. You require to watch on temperature and moisture levels, as they can dramatically influence paint application and drying times.
Ideally, you want to schedule your project during moderate weather-- temperature levels between 50 ° F and 85 ° F are typically best for many paints. Extreme warm can create the paint to dry also quickly, resulting in cracks, while low temperature levels can reduce drying out, allowing dust and debris to decide on the damp surface.
Rainfall is another factor to think about. Painting outside throughout wet problems can result in poor attachment and a higher possibility of peeling off later. It's vital to check the forecast and plan your job for a stretch of dry days.
Wind can also be a worry, especially if you're working with spray paint, as it can trigger overspray and uneven coverage.
Lastly, seasonal changes can change your timeline. Spring and loss usually provide one of the most beneficial problems, so think about these periods when scheduling your commercial painting job.
Off-Peak Service Hours
Arranging your industrial paint task during off-peak business hours can dramatically minimize disruptions. Picking times when your organization is less busy permits your staff members and consumers to carry on without interruption. Usually, early mornings, late afternoons, or weekends act as excellent slots for this kind of work.
By scheduling your project throughout these times, you not just make certain a smoother procedure but additionally enhance the quality of the work. Painters can work much more effectively when they're not hurrying to stay clear of foot traffic. You'll find that paint dries out much better and finishes look cleaner without the constant movement of individuals nearby.

Seasonal Trends and Demand
Recognizing seasonal trends and demand is important for intending your industrial painting project efficiently. Different periods bring differing weather, which can considerably influence the timing of your task.

Loss can also be a blast for exterior job, as lots of companies want to refresh their areas prior to winter months. Nonetheless, as temperatures drop, you might encounter hold-ups because of weather restrictions.
On the other hand, winter months is usually an off-peak season, making it an affordable time for indoor paint. With fewer projects on the table, professionals are typically a lot more flexible and can prioritize your requirements.
Remember that vacations and regional occasions can influence accessibility, so plan ahead.
